In case you're not familiar about the story of Gerry Frierdich, Gerry was critically injured Aug. 19, 2007, when his recumbent bicycle was struck by a pickup truck on South Green Mount Road in Belleville, Ill. The driver of the truck, Keith Joseph McCoy, has been charged in St. Clair County Circuit Court with two counts of Aggravated Driving Under the Influence, a felony charge in Illinois. The case is pending.
The accident left Gerry paralyzed from the chest down, and proceeds from the ride will be used to pay for Gerry's future medical care and other necessities.
Gerry, a Belleville native, is a 1977 Cathedral Grade School grad and a 1981 Althoff Catholic High School grad.
After high school, he remained in Belleville where, for more than 20 years, he worked as an award-winning Master Photographer with Crafty Eye Studio in Belleville. Gerry has earned the respect of others in his field as well as the thousands he has photographed. Gerry’s name, face and talent are known throughout Belleville and the surrounding communities. He has set the bar through his photography by his ability to capture the best in each and every one of us.
Before the accident, Gerry not only was a cyclist, he was an avid golfer, runner, boater, skier, snowboarder and archer.
